5、ontactPolychloroprene (CR) Rubber, Resin ModifiedRATIONALEAMS3704A has been reaffirmed to comply with the SAE five-year review policy.1. SCOPE:1.1 Form:This specification covers a polychloroprene (CR) rubber, resin modified, solvent-type contact adhesive in the form of a liquid.1.2 Application:This
6、adhesive has been used typically for bonding leather or polyurethane foam liners in pilots flight helmets, bonding of fabric, plastic laminate, and wood surfaces to themselves or to each other, but usage is not limited to such applications.1.3 Safety-Hazardous Materials: While the materials, methods

13、TS: 3.1 Material: Shall consist of a polychloroprene (CR) rubber compound and a suitable resin dissolved in a solvent or solvent mixture. The product shall be free of ketones, halogenated hydrocarbons, benzene, and other solvents which have a deleterious effect on foamed polyurethanes.3.1.1 Shelf Li
14、fe: The adhesive, stored in airtight containers, shall meet the requirements of 3.2 after storage at not higher than 27 C (81 F) for up to 12 months from date of manufacture except that viscosity changes of 10% shall be acceptable.3.2 Properties: Adhesive shall conform to the requirements shown in T
15、able 1.SAE INTERNATIONAL AMS3704A Page 2 of 8_3.3 Quality: The adhesive, as received by purchaser, shall be uniform in quality and condition, and free from foreign materials and from other contaminants detrimental to usage of the adhesive.4.
